People who self-injure are more likely to be highly self-critical and be poor problem-solvers. In addition, self-injury is commonly associated with certain mental disorders, such as borderline personality disorder, depression, anxiety disorders, post-traumatic stress disorder and eating disorders. Alcohol or drug use.

Self-harm entails high costs to individuals and society in terms of death risk, morbidity and healthcare expenditure. Repetition of self-harm confers yet higher risk of ending ones life.
